The Xiaomi POCO M3 Pro 5G has an overall score of 80.8, which is a little bit better than Motorola Moto Z2 Play's overall score of 77.4. The Xiaomi POCO M3 Pro 5G design is a lot newer, but thicker and extremely heavier than the Motorola Moto Z2 Play. Xiaomi POCO M3 Pro 5G features a little sharper display than Motorola Moto Z2 Play, because it has a larger screen, a slightly higher resolution of 1080 x 2400px and a just a little more pixels per inch in the display.
The Moto Z2 Play's CPU is just as good as the processing unit in Xiaomi POCO M3 Pro 5G, both have a 4 GB RAM memory and the same number of cores. The Xiaomi POCO M3 Pro 5G takes much clearer videos and photos than Moto Z2 Play, because although it has a tinier aperture which is worse for capturing photos and video in low light situations, and they both have the same video quality and the same 30 fps video frame rate, the Xiaomi POCO M3 Pro 5G also counts with a camera with much more mega pixels.
The Motorola Moto Z2 Play has a much greater memory for apps and games than Xiaomi POCO M3 Pro 5G, and although they both have the same internal memory, the Motorola Moto Z2 Play also has a slot for SD memory cards that allows a maximum of 1,95 TB. The Xiaomi POCO M3 Pro 5G has a way better battery lifetime than Moto Z2 Play, because it has a 5000mAh battery size against 3000mAh.
